CVE-2016-0409 concerns Oracle PeopleSoft HCM payroll software for Switzerland. The public record says an authenticated remote user could affect confidentiality, meaning sensitive payroll or HR data may be exposed. The source bundle does not provide severity, CVSS, technical mechanism, or confirmed exploitation. Exposure is limited to organizations running Oracle PeopleSoft Products 9.1 or 9.2 with the Global Payroll Switzerland component. Risk depends on who can authenticate to the PeopleSoft environment and access the relevant payroll security path. Prioritize asset confirmation and vendor-advisory review for PeopleSoft HCM environments handling Swiss payroll data. This is not enough evidence for emergency response by itself, but confidentiality exposure in payroll systems warrants timely validation. Mitigation focus: Inventory PeopleSoft HCM 9.1 and 9.2 deployments using Global Payroll Switzerland.; Review Oracle's January 2016 Critical Patch Update for applicable PeopleSoft fixes.; Apply vendor-supported PeopleSoft security updates where the advisory confirms applicability..
